Venous gangrene of the upper extremity is rare. It was the mode of presentation in a 41-year-old woman who died 10 days later of heart failure due to acute myocardial infarction. There is evidence from this and previous publications that patients with this condition tend to have characteristics in common. Most have either advanced malignant disease or seriously impaired myocardial function and venous gangrene usually occurs as a pre-terminal event. Treatment should be directed primarily at the underlying illness but there may be a case for early amputation if permitted by the general condition of the patient.
